Gareth Southgate and his Three Lions were out for blood the moment they landed in Rome. 

While there were whispers that a change of scenery might hinder England’s progress, Gareth Southgate ensured his men were more than up to the task of turning up on the evening and securing their place in the EURO 2020 (2021) Semi-finals. 

The Three Lions were quick out of the gate. After a superb run, Raheem Sterling was able to sneak a pass through the lines and into the clinical feet of Harry Kane – who put England 1-0 up by the fourth minute of the game. Although the excitement petered out for the remainder of the first half, the English were back at it in full force after the break. 

Harry Maguire and Kane were able to exploit the Ukrainian defence with ease, both finding the back of the net thanks to a well-delivered cross from Manchester United’s Luke Shaw. Jordan Henderson topped off the evening with his first goal for his country, converting a cross to head the ball beyond George Buschan in the Ukranian goal.

What an incredible journey it has been for Denmark so far. 

After two forgivable losses early in the tournament, the Danes collected praise and wins against every other team they have faced in the EURO 2020 (2021) competition. Since they regrouped ahead of their final group stage game against Russia, Denmark have played like a team possessed, scoring eight goals in their last three games and always looking like the likely victors. 

Making it to the semi-final round ahead of opponents Czech Republic was never going to be a walk in the park. While first-half goals from Thomas Delaney and Kasper Dolberg ultimately gave the Danes the edge over the 90 minutes, an effort by one of EURO 2020 (2021) stand out players, Patrik Schick, did allow a few nerves to creep in.
